一、Redis主从复制介绍 主从复制,是指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点(master),后者称为从节点(slave);数据的复制是单向的,只能由主节点到从节点。默认情况下,每台Redis服务器都是主节点;且一个主节点可以有多个从节点(或没有从节点),但一个从节点只能有一个主节点。 行话:主机数据更新后根据配置和策略,自动同步到备机的Master/S
转载
2023-06-14 22:18:39
94阅读
# 实现redis主写从读
## 步骤流程
| 步骤 | 描述 |
| --- | --- |
| 步骤一 | 搭建redis主从集群 |
| 步骤二 | 配置redis主从复制 |
| 步骤三 | 验证主从复制是否正常 |
## 代码示例
### 步骤一:搭建redis主从集群
```markdown
# 引用形式的描述信息
# 在redis配置文件中设置主从关系
# 打开redis
原创
2024-06-07 06:22:50
25阅读
# 实现Redis主从 开启从机写
## 整体流程表格
| 步骤 | 操作 | 说明 |
|------|--------------|------------------------------|
| 1 | 配置主服务器 | 设置主服务器的配置文件 |
| 2 | 启动主服务器 | 启动主服务器
原创
2024-06-21 03:40:08
21阅读
# 向Redis从节点写数据的实践指南
在这篇文章中,我们将深入探讨如何实现向Redis从节点写数据。虽然Redis主节点(Master)支持写操作,从节点(Slave)一般用于读操作,但我们可以通过一些技巧,让从节点也能写数据。下面我们将讨论整个流程、每一步需要的代码以及它们的注释。
## 整体流程
在尝试将数据写入Redis从节点前,我们首先要明白Redis的架构。一般来说,我们的操作是
原创
2024-08-04 04:10:35
54阅读
概念主从复制,是指将一台Redis服务器的数据,复制到其他的Redis服务器。前者称为主节点(master/leader),后者称为从节点(slave/follower);数据的复制是单向的,只能由主节点到从节点。Master以写为主,Slave以读为主。默认情况下,每台Redis服务器都是主节点;且一个主节点可以有多个从节点(或没有从节点),但一个从节点只能有一个主节点。主从复制的作用数据冗余:
转载
2023-08-30 11:40:19
90阅读
1.配置主从 主:6379 从6380a,配置主从复制方式一、新增redis6380.conf, 加入 slaveof 192.168.152.128 6379, 在6379启动完后再启6380,完成配置;
b,配置主从复制方式二、redis-server --slaveof 192.168.152.128 6379 临时生效
c,查看状态:info replication
d,断开主从复制:在s
转载
2023-08-22 16:51:24
120阅读
redis的replication(复制) 也就是我们所说的主从辅助,主机数据更新后更具配置和策略,自动同步到备机的master/slaver机制,master以写为主,slave以读为主 作用: 1.读写分离 2.容灾恢复 怎么用: 1.配从不配主 2.从库配置:slaveof 主库IP 主库端口 2.1 每次与master断开之后,都需要重新连接,除非配
转载
2023-11-03 11:04:47
234阅读
主从复制
Reids支持集群的架构,集群的节点有主节点和从节点之分。主节点叫master,从节点叫slave,slave会通过复制的技术,自动同步master的数据。 主从复制配置 只需要在配置文件里面添加一行配置就可以了。例如一主多从,186是主节点,在每个slave节点的redis.conf配置文件增加一行。replicaof 192.168.44.186 6379从节点启
转载
2023-08-30 09:18:36
182阅读
数据存储是一个数据库的核心功能,对于redis来说,最重要的任务是缓存,redis默认有16个数据库,首次连接使用的是db0,可以用select语句来选择其他编号的数据库和客户端绑定。存储格式redisDb的数据结构以及重要的成员变量结构如下:typedef struct redisDb {
// 数据库键空间,保存着数据库中的所有键值对
dict *dict;
转载
2024-06-26 10:38:24
37阅读
override protected def process(df: DataFrame, param: Map[String, Any]): DataFrame = {
val (redisConfig, keyNameInDF, valueNameInDF, keyPrefix, expiredTime,productName,batchSize) = parseParam(param
转载
2023-05-29 16:35:39
163阅读
# Redis 7设置从库写数据
## 简介
在本文中,我将教会你如何在Redis 7中设置从库写数据。Redis是一个开源的、内存中的数据结构存储系统,被广泛用于缓存、消息队列和数据存储。从库是Redis的一种复制模式,它可以接收主库的数据更新并同步。
在Redis 7中,设置从库写数据的过程相对简单。我将逐步指导你完成整个过程,并提供相应的代码示例和注释。
## 流程图
下面是整个流
原创
2023-09-29 04:07:55
69阅读
主从复制读写分离(master/slaver) 主从复制是指将redis里面的内容备份一下,形成另外两个数据库,这是需要将其区分为主库,和从库。 方式1:修改配置文件,启动时,服务器读取配置文件,并自动成为指定服务器的从服务器,从而构成主从复制的关系 方式2: ./redis-server --slaveof ,在启动redis时指定当前服务成为某个主Redis服务的从Slave。然后通过info
转载
2023-06-14 17:51:45
102阅读
Reactor模式反应器模式是涉及到 Redis 线程它是一个绕不过去的话题。1、传统阻塞IO模型在看反应器模式前,这里有必要提一下传统阻塞IO模型的处理方式。 在传统阻塞IO模型中,由一个独立的 Acceptor 线程来监听客户端的连接,每当有客户端请求过来时,它就会为客户端分配一个新的线程来进行处理。当同时有多个请求过来,服务端对应的就会分配相应数量的线程。这就会导致CPU频繁切换,浪费资源。
转载
2024-05-29 11:17:58
84阅读
Redis数据写操作的流程:首先我们来看一下数据库在进行写操作时到底做了哪些事,主要有下面五个过程。客户端向服务端发送写操作(数据在客户端的内存中)数据库服务端接收到写请求的数据(数据在服务端的内存中)服务端调用write(2) 这个系统调用,将数据往磁盘上写(数据在系统内存的缓冲区中)操作系统将缓冲区中的数据转移到磁盘控制器上(数据在磁盘缓存中)磁盘控制器将数据写到磁盘的物理介质中(数据真正落到
转载
2024-04-19 11:28:34
4阅读
Redis单线程Reids是单线程!Reids是单线程!Reids是单线程!Redis架构模型:Redis 基于 Reactor 模式来设计开发了自己的一套高效的事件处理模型 ,即文件事件处理器文件事件处理器(file event handler)主要是包含 4 个部分:多个 socket(客户端连接)IO 多路复用程序(支持多个客户端连接的关键)文件事件分派器(将 socket 关联到相应的事件
转载
2023-12-27 11:24:25
66阅读
1. redis的存储结构redis是remote dictionary server(远程字典服务器的缩写),是以字典结构存储数据(或称为映射,关联数组的数据结构),并允许其他应用通过tcp协议读写字典中的内容。redis中支持的键值数据类型:1>字符串类型2> 散列类型3> 列表类型4> 集合类型5> 有序集合类型这种字典形式的存储结构和常见的mysql等关系型数
转载
2023-06-13 19:22:58
66阅读
### 如何实现 Redis 写操作
Redis是一个高速的键值存储系统,广泛用于缓存、会话管理和实时分析等场景。接下来,我将指导你如何实现一个简单的 Redis 写操作,帮助你在项目中使用 Redis。
#### 流程概述
下面是实现 Redis 写操作的基本步骤:
| 步骤 | 描述 |
|------|----------------
原创
2024-10-23 04:50:27
25阅读
Redis之所以如此出名一大原因就是redis有多种数据结构,可以处理满足复杂的业务逻辑以及适应多种场景需求。接下来就简单介绍下五种常用的数据结构。1、String字符串String 数据结构是简单的 key-value 类型,value 不仅可以是 String,也可以是数字(当数字类型用 Long 可以表示的时候encoding 就是整型,其他都存储在
转载
2023-07-09 19:42:25
174阅读
# Redis写操作的基本概念与应用
## 引言
Redis是一种高性能的内存数据库,广泛应用于各种领域,如缓存、实时分析、排行榜等。它支持多种数据结构,并且其写操作性能极高。本文将探讨Redis的写操作,包括基本概念、使用示例、以及最佳实践。
## 什么是Redis写操作
在Redis中,写操作通常是指向数据库中添加、更新或删除数据。Redis的写操作支持多种数据结构,如字符串、哈希、列
原创
2024-08-19 03:19:38
15阅读
用redis-cli链接,先发送“readonly”命令。 就可以读取了。
转载
2023-07-12 17:57:47
120阅读